parcour disque dur

J

john

Guest
Bonjour tout le monde,

J'ai un petit problème, voilà je vous explique en quelques mots.

Je voudrai pouvoir parcourir mon disque dur et sélectionner un fichier par VBA (excell) et récupérer uniquement le chemin et le nom du fichier pour pouvoir le mettre dans une variable.

Je vous remercie d'avance pour votre aide.

John

PS: j'ai su le faire, mais je ne me rappel plus comment j'ai fais (et ça fait longtemps) lollll
 
J

john

Guest
Re,

Merci pour ta réponse mais ça marche pas.

Je vais expliquer en détail.

J'ai un USF, dessus j'ai un bouton, quand on clique dessus j'aimerai avoir un boite de dialogue qui s'ouvre, qui me permet de parcourir mon disque dur, de sélectionner un fichier (n'importe lequel) et puis faire OK et que tous les renseignements concernant mon fichier soit dans une variable récupérable dans VBA.

Voilà je pense avoir été plus claire cette fois-ci.

Encore merci d'avance pour vos réponses et qui sait ... peut être la solution.

John
 
S

stef

Guest
slt :-D c'est Vendredi !!! ;-)

un p'tit truc encore. Suivant l'utilisation que tu en fais il est peut être necessaire de detecter une annulation de l'utilisateur.

Si FileToOpen est 'False---> y'a grosse boulette si tu essaye de l'ouvrir avec Workbooks.Open FileToOpen lol

ca donne ca en gros:

FileToOpen = Application.GetOpenFilename("(*.xls), *.xls", , "Choisir le Transfert.xls à ouvrir")
If FileToOpen = False Then
MsgBox "Opération annulée", vbExclamation
Exit Sub
End If
Workbooks.Open FileToOpen

@+
 

Discussions similaires

Réponses
18
Affichages
515
  • Question
Microsoft 365 Code VBA
Réponses
10
Affichages
706

Statistiques des forums

Discussions
314 663
Messages
2 111 662
Membres
111 250
dernier inscrit
alinber